Microsoft Low-Code vs. Traditional Full-Stack Development
Feature / Area | Microsoft Low-Code | Traditional Full-Stack (Pro-Code) |
Necessary Tools | Necessary Tools Power Pages, Power Apps, Power Automate, and Power BI | Azure, GitHub, Visual Studio, and Visual Studio Code |
Languages Used | Little to no code (formulas like Excel-style expressions) | C#, JavaScript/TypeScript, HTML/CSS, SQL |
Development Speed | Very fast (drag-and-drop, prebuilt templates) | Slower but more customizable |
Customization | Limited, unless extended with custom code | Unlimited—fully customizable |
Ideal Users | Business users, citizen developers | Software engineers, professional developers |
Scalability | Suitable for departmental/medium-scale apps | Suitable for enterprise-scale and high-performance apps |
Hosting & Deployment | Managed by Power Platform / Azure | Fully managed by developer (App Services, Containers, Kubernetes) |
Extensibility | Via custom connectors, Azure Functions, APIs | Full access to APIs, databases, middleware |
AI Integration | Built-in Copilot in Power Platform (natural language app generation) | GitHub Copilot, Azure AI SDKs, OpenAI APIs |
Data Layer | Dataverse, SharePoint, Excel, SQL via connectors | SQL Server, Cosmos DB, Azure Blob Storage, others |
Security & Governance | Integrated with Microsoft Entra (Azure AD), DLP policies | Custom role-based access control, encryption, auth logic |
Use Cases | Dashboards, internal tools, forms, approval flows | Web apps, mobile apps, APIs, SaaS platforms |
Microsoft Power Platform for Rapid Development
The way that companies approach app development is being redefined by the Microsoft Power Platform. Organisations can create apps and automate processes with little coding knowledge by using products like Power Apps, Power Automate, and Power BI. Dashboards, approval processes, and internal apps are best suited for this low-code platform. Microsoft Power Platform consultants help streamline processes through rapid deployment, which is perfect for small and medium businesses (SMBs). For companies in the UK, particularly those based in London, engaging a Microsoft Power Platform consultant London can be the key to accelerating digital transformation.
Consulting Services and Expert Support
Businesses looking for Power Platform consulting services UK can benefit from tailored implementation and support services. Complete assistance is provided by certified professionals, from design to deployment. Businesses looking to increase efficiency frequently work with Power Automate’s skilled London professionals to maximise automation flows.
With drag-and-drop interfaces, a Power Apps expert in London can also help create custom business apps that are easy to use. Organisations can attain strong functionality without the inconveniences of full-code environments by working with Custom Power Apps development.
When to Choose Traditional Full-Stack Development
Considering the popularity of low-code platforms, there are still some scenarios where traditional full-stack development is required. Complete control over the codebase and architecture is often required by businesses with large-scale, performance-critical, or client-facing applications. Technologies like .NET, JavaScript, SQL Server, and Azure are employed to develop highly customizable and scalable apps.
Full-stack solutions are often supported by advanced services such as Azure Kubernetes, APIs, and serverless compute, offering extensive flexibility that goes beyond low-code limitations.
Power BI and Data-Driven Insights
In both low-code and full-stack approaches, data plays a central role. Businesses can visualise and analyse data in real time with Microsoft Power BI consulting. By working with a Microsoft Power BI consultant, businesses can unlock actionable insights across departments. Integrating Power BI with apps built using Power Apps or full-stack frameworks enhances the decision-making process. These services are vital for companies investing in Power Platform for finance and operations London.
Long-Term Support and Integration
Ongoing success with the Microsoft Power Platform often relies on consistent support and integration. Services like Power Platform support and Power Platform implementation ensure that solutions remain scalable and secure.

Summary
Use Low-Code When… | Use Full-Stack When… |
You need to start creating internal business tools right now. | You require full authority over the architecture and tech stack. |
Your users are non-developers | Your app is complex, high-scale, or customer-facing |
Budget and time are limited | Performance, security, or compliance is critical |
From Power Apps development services to custom app development with Power Apps, the Microsoft ecosystem empowers organizations to innovate efficiently. Build with confidence using Power Apps automation experts, Power Apps training and support, and Microsoft Power Platform experts across the UK.